Wharton’s Entrepreneurial Legacy

The Wharton School of the University of Pennsylvania is renowned worldwide for its rigorous academic programs and its commitment to fostering entrepreneurship and innovation. With a rich history of producing successful entrepreneurs, Wharton has become a global leader in this field.

The Entrepreneurship Program

Wharton offers a comprehensive entrepreneurship program that equips students with the knowledge, skills, and mindset needed to succeed in the entrepreneurial world. The program includes a variety of courses, workshops, and experiential learning opportunities.

Key Features of Wharton’s Entrepreneurship Program

  • Diverse Course Offerings: Students can choose from a wide range of courses covering topics such as venture capital, startup finance, product development, and entrepreneurial leadership.
  • Experiential Learning: Wharton provides numerous opportunities for students to gain hands-on experience, including internships, competitions, and entrepreneurship clubs.
  • Mentorship and Networking: Students have access to a network of successful entrepreneurs and mentors who can provide guidance and support.
  • Global Perspective: Wharton’s global reach and diverse student body offer students a unique perspective on entrepreneurship and innovation.

Notable Entrepreneurship Initiatives

Wharton has launched several notable initiatives to foster entrepreneurship and innovation:

  • Wharton Entrepreneurship Center: The Wharton Entrepreneurship Center is a hub for entrepreneurial activity on campus, providing resources, mentorship, and networking opportunities.
  • Wharton Startup Accelerator: This program provides funding, mentorship, and workspace to early-stage startups.
  • Wharton Entrepreneurship Competition: This annual competition challenges students to develop and pitch innovative business ideas.
